Today I had a very pleasant experience with a problem I was having. A little over a year ago I bought an Epson Artisan 800 printer. This is an all-in-one printer with a flatbed scanner, a document feeder, a six color printer, fax, and wireless capability as well as a CD printing tray. I've been very pleased with this printer as it fits well with the way we use a printer. It lives in a closet in the center of the house, and all of the computers can print to it. It is a little noisy, but since it is in a closet, this doesn't matter much. About the only thing I have been disappointed with this printer is that you can only fax from scanned documents, i.e. you cannot send it documents to fax directly from the computer.
A few weeks ago the printer jammed on a sheet of paper. This has not been a big problem with this printer, but when it happened, it did a really good job. The paper got all crumpled up inside the unit. After removing it, and cycling power, the device gave me a "An error has occurred. Turn off the power, wait a few seconds and turn on the power. For details, see your documentation." I tried resetting power a few times, but the error persists. So I called Epson. They explained that this error indicates that something has failed mechanically in the printer. They then told me that they would send a replacement printer. I was impressed, since warranties on printers usually last 90 days or so.
